Output 5ba40db06e39cff646e86eb0e77c64f1df91403329dcf5e529cd3ee3e265024e:3

value
3689589
script pubkey
OP_0 OP_PUSHBYTES_20 b79aca287c3fda6ade320a80dba19432bed20f40
address
bc1qk7dv52ru8ldx4h3jp2qdhgv5x2ldyr6qa7c2hc
transaction
5ba40db06e39cff646e86eb0e77c64f1df91403329dcf5e529cd3ee3e265024e
spent
true